网络地址转换(NAT)技术在现代网络中扮演着至关重要的角色。随着互联网用户数量的不断增加以及IPv4地址的逐渐枯竭,NAT技术应运而生,它以其优秀的地址共享能力和安全性,成为家庭和企业网络的点睛之笔。通过NAT,不同设备可以共享同一个公共IP地址,从而有效节省资源并提高网络安全性。

NAT的工作原理相对简单。在家用路由器或企业网关上,每个内网设备都有一个唯一的私有IP地址。当网络数据包从内网设备发送到外部网络时,NAT会将该数据包的源地址替换为公网IP地址,同时将私有IP地址和端口信息保存到一个转换表中。这样,当外部网络的响应数据包返回时,NAT可以根据转换表将其正确地转发到对应的内网设备。
在实际应用中,NAT有几种不同的类型,包括静态NAT、动态NAT和NAT过载(PAT)。静态NAT将一个固定的私有IP地址映射到公共IP地址,适用于需要固定地址的服务器。动态NAT则根据负载情况动态分配公有IP地址,适合用户数量波动大的网络环境。NAT过载(或称端口地址转换,PAT)则允许多个私有IP共用同一个公共IP,广泛应用于家庭路由器中,使得多个设备能够同时访问互联网。
近年来,NAT不仅仅是解决地址短缺的问题,更逐渐融入网络安全的考量。配置合理的NAT可以有效防御网络扫描和未授权访问,增强网络的整体安全性。尤其是在企业环境中,正确的NAT配置能够确保内部网络的安全,防止外部攻击者轻易获取网内设备的信息。
技术的发展令NAT的性能不断提升。现在的路由器和网关设备在处理NAT转换的效率上已经大幅提高,支持更高的带宽和更复杂的流量管理。这种提升不仅改善了用户体验,也为视频会议、在线游戏等高带宽应用提供了强有力的支持。
市场上关于NAT的设备越来越丰富,许多品牌的路由器都集成了高级NAT功能,用户可以根据自身需求选择合适的产品。从预算有限的家庭路由器到高性能企业级网关,用户有多种选择,确保网络顺畅运行。
对于DIY电子爱好者,通过自行组装路由器实现NAT功能变得可行。使用树莓派或类似的开发板,结合开源操作系统和网络管理软件,可以构建出一个自定义的NAT解决方案。这不仅能够增加对网络流量的控制,还能满足学习和实验的需求。
优化NAT性能同样重要。定期更新路由器固件、调整QoS(服务质量)设置、合理分配带宽,可以确保网络在高负载情况下依然保持流畅。
FAQ部分:
1. NAT有哪些主要类型?
- 常见的NAT类型包括静态NAT、动态NAT和NAT过载(PAT)。
2. 使用NAT有什么安全优势?
- NAT可以隐藏内部网络结构,限制外部访问,同时防止未授权的连接。
3. 如何优化NAT性能?
- 更新固件、安装网络管理软件、合理设置QoS和流量控制可以有效优化NAT性能。
4. NAT适用于哪些场景?
- NAT广泛应用于家庭网络、小型企业及大型企业的复杂网络环境中。
5. DIY路由器需要哪些硬件和软件支持?
- 需要开发板(如树莓派)、合适的网络接口、开源操作系统(如OpenWRT)和网络管理软件。
